Imagine a life without science — it would be a world trapped in darkness and uncertainty. There would be no electricity, no mobile phones, no internet, and no modern means of communication. People would rely on candles for light and letters or messengers for sharing news
Without science, medicine would not exist, making even minor illnesses life-threatening. Transportation would be limited to walking or riding animals, with no cars, trains, or airplanes to connect distant places
Most importantly, there would be no understanding of how nature, the human body, or the universe works. Myths and superstitions would guide decisions instead of logic and facts.
Without science, the world would be stuck in the past. We wouldn’t have the tools to fight diseases, explore space, or even understand how our own bodies work. Everyday tasks would be slow and difficult, and many of the comforts we now take for granted wouldn’t exist.
Science is the key that unlocks knowledge, drives innovation, and improves lives in every corner of the world.
